Body
Education
Robert John Vosslamber's education included a stint at University of Canterbury[4]. Doctoral advisors include Philippa Mein Smith[5], a historian[14] and Adrian Sawyer[6], a researcher[15]. He earned the academic degree of Doctor of Philosophy[10].
Career and Affiliations
Robert John Vosslamber's professions included accounting academic[2]. Among his employers was University of Canterbury[3].
